Nursing Service in the Boer War

Sister Susannah ARMSTRONG was sent by the Colony of Western Australia to care for the sick and wounded during the Boer War.[1][2]

She sailed on the Salamis from Albany on March 21, 1900 The Orient left Cape Town for Australia and New Zealand December 13. ... The following were listed: ...
